(The Center Square) - The U.S. Supreme Court rejected a Missouri congressional map set to favor Republicans ahead of the midterm elections. 

Justices on the high court affirmed a decision by the Missouri Supreme Court to hold a statewide vote on whether the new map could be adopted. The high court's ruling, ordered by Justice Brett Kavanaugh, would leave Missouri candidates who succeeded in the state's primary election under the new map to run under the 2022 version of the congressional map.
